Strategic Market Insight
Targeting Japanese soccer fans with a design like “週末のヒーロー” is a smart move for several reasons. It cleverly pivots away from specific, trademarked team names, which can lead to licensing issues, towards an evergreen and universally relatable concept. The phrase resonates deeply with both individuals who actively play soccer on weekends and those who religiously follow the J-League. It taps into the aspirational idea of personal triumph and communal passion that soccer represents for many. Psychologically, purchasing such an item isn’t just about supporting a team; it’s about identifying with a positive, empowering message—the chance to be a hero in their own right, whether on the pitch or cheering from the stands. This clean, text-focused aesthetic is also highly popular in Japanese street fashion, making the merchandise feel current and desirable beyond just a sports context.

Frequently Asked Questions
How does “週末のヒーロー” (Weekend Hero) connect with the broader Japanese cultural identity?
The phrase “Weekend Hero” taps into a pervasive cultural sentiment in Japan where dedication, whether to a sport, a hobby, or even daily tasks, is highly valued. Weekends often represent a time for personal pursuit and passion. For soccer fans, it encapsulates the joy of playing, the thrill of watching, and the aspirational feeling of being a champion, even in a small way. It’s a positive, empowering message that aligns with the spirit of striving for excellence and enjoying one’s passions.
Why is a “slightly retro” aesthetic suitable for a contemporary J-League trend?
Japanese design frequently blends modernity with a reverence for classic styles, and “retro” in this context signifies timeless cool rather than outdated. A slightly retro aesthetic often evokes nostalgia, a sense of quality, and a unique charm that stands out in today’s fast-paced fashion landscape. For soccer, it can also subtly hint at the sport’s rich history and enduring appeal, giving the design a depth that resonates beyond current trends.
What makes a text-focused design particularly effective for this Japanese market?
Text-focused designs are highly appreciated in Japanese street fashion for their clean lines, direct messaging, and often minimalist aesthetic. They allow for a strong statement without relying on complex imagery, fitting well within the popular urban contemporary style. For “週末のヒーロー,” it puts the powerful, relatable phrase front and center, allowing the audience to immediately connect with its meaning and cultural relevance, making it both stylish and impactful.
